  • Q2. What is KCL or KVL?
  • Ans. 

    KCL stands for Kirchhoff's Current Law and KVL stands for Kirchhoff's Voltage Law, both are fundamental laws in electrical engineering.

    • KCL states that the total current entering a node is equal to the total current leaving the node.

    • KVL states that the sum of voltages around any closed loop in a circuit is equal to zero.

    • These laws are used to analyze and solve electrical circuits.

  • Q1. What is caster, camber, toe?
  • Ans. 

    Caster, camber, and toe are terms used in automotive engineering to describe the angles of a vehicle's wheels.

    • Caster refers to the angle of the steering axis relative to vertical.

    • Camber refers to the angle of the wheels relative to the road surface.

    • Toe refers to the angle of the wheels relative to the centerline of the vehicle.

    • These angles affect the handling, stability, and tire wear of a vehicle.

  • Q3. Basic manufacturing processes..?
  • Ans. 

    Basic manufacturing processes include casting, forging, machining, and welding.

    • Casting involves pouring molten metal into a mold to create a specific shape.

    • Forging involves shaping metal by applying pressure and heat.

    • Machining involves using tools to remove material from a workpiece to create a desired shape.

    • Welding involves joining two pieces of metal together using heat and pressure.

  • Q1. Program to find a button press
  • Ans. 

    A program to detect button press and trigger an action

    • Use interrupts to detect button press

    • Debounce the button to avoid false triggers

    • Implement a state machine to handle button press and release events

    • Use a timer to detect long press events

    • Trigger an action based on the button press event
